The Vancouver Canucks have reportedly set a big price tag on pending unrestricted free agent centerman Teddy Blueger, who will be on the move before the deadline.

The National Hockey League might be on pause for the 2026 Winter Olympics in Milan, Italy, but that hasn’t slowed down the rumor mill in the slightest, with 23 days to go until the trade deadline on Friday, March 6th.

Vancouver Canucks General Manager Patrik Allvin will have a lot to consider over the next few weeks as a number of his players are continuing to generate interest including Latvian forward Teddy Blueger, who will become a free agent on Canada Day.

Blueger will be an attractive piece for a number of teams around the National Hockey League due to the scarcity of rental centerman on the trade market, which could end up leading Patrik Allvin to receive a decent return for the 31-year-old.

Vancouver Canucks reportedly seeking big return for pending UFA Teddy Blueger

“Given how Blueger has performed for Vancouver, and given the significant premium price that teams around the NHL are demanding for centres, the Canucks have set a relatively high price point for Blueger in trade talks.” Drance said.

He added, “Based on what I’m hearing about Blueger’s market value, Vancouver is looking for at least a third-round pick as it considers selling Blueger before the trade deadline, and it may actually take somewhat more than that for a team to actually land him ahead of deadline day.”

The asking reported price for Teddy Blueger is exactly what the Vegas Golden Knights paid to get him from the Pittsburgh Penguins in March of 2023 and he went on to help them win their first, and so far only, Stanley Cup in franchise history.

There are a number of contending teams around the league that are in need of depth centerman heading into the playoffs, which could drive up the price if a bidding war ensues and at the end of the day, Patrik Allvin and the Vancouver Canucks will get more than a fair return for the Riga, Latvia native.

This is just speculation, but among the teams that could enter the mix for Teddy Blueger in the coming weeks include the Boston Bruins, Detroit Red Wings, Dallas Stars, Pittsburgh Penguins and even the Vegas Golden Knights.
